Output 3bd6459f24d04344721c8d37f367a9f4e9eefc4d0c8751188f855acc530d81e8:1

value
980856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d384ece1e7d3ab2a08b9ca7edd655104ba852cb3 OP_EQUAL
address
3LyRjqHMDkRxcZduzoYfdVybbyw6Xb4x3P
transaction
3bd6459f24d04344721c8d37f367a9f4e9eefc4d0c8751188f855acc530d81e8
spent
true